How to Make Money from Gemini Contracts

Gemini contracts are a type of derivative contract offered by the Gemini cryptocurrency exchange. They allow traders to speculate on the future price of cryptocurrencies without having to own the underlying asset. This can be a profitable way to trade cryptocurrencies, but it also comes with a number of risks.

How do Gemini contracts work?

Gemini contracts are similar to other types of derivative contracts, such as futures and options. They allow traders to buy or sell a cryptocurrency at a specified price on a future date. The difference between a Gemini contract and a futures contract is that Gemini contracts are settled in cash, while futures contracts are settled in the underlying asset.

What are the different types of Gemini contracts?

There are two main types of Gemini contracts:

  • Perpetual contracts: These contracts do not have a fixed expiration date and can be traded indefinitely.
  • Fixed-date contracts: These contracts have a fixed expiration date and must be settled on that date.

How to trade Gemini contracts

To trade Gemini contracts, you will need to create an account with the Gemini exchange. Once you have an account, you can deposit funds into your account and start trading.

To trade a Gemini contract, you will need to specify the following:

  • The cryptocurrency you want to trade
  • The type of contract you want to trade (perpetual or fixed-date)
  • The quantity of the contract you want to trade
  • The price you want to buy or sell the contract at

Once you have specified these parameters, you can place your order. Your order will be filled when another trader agrees to take the other side of your trade.

How to make money from Gemini contracts

There are a number of ways to make money from Gemini contracts. One way is to trade on the price of cryptocurrencies. If you believe that the price of a cryptocurrency is going to go up, you can buy a Gemini contract for that cryptocurrency. If the price of the cryptocurrency does go up, you will make a profit when you sell your contract.

Another way to make money from Gemini contracts is to arbitrage. Arbitrage is the practice of buying and selling a commodity or security in different markets to take advantage of price differences. With Gemini contracts, you can arbitrage by buying a contract on one exchange and selling it on another exchange for a higher price.

Risks of trading Gemini contracts

Trading Gemini contracts can be profitable, but it also comes with a number of risks. These risks include:

  • Price volatility: The price of cryptocurrencies can be very volatile, which can lead to losses if you are not careful.
  • Liquidity risk: Gemini contracts are not as liquid as other types of derivative contracts, which can make it difficult to get in and out of trades quickly.
  • Counterparty risk: The counterparty to your trade is the other trader who is on the other side of your trade. If the counterparty defaults, you could lose your money.

Conclusion

Gemini contracts can be a profitable way to trade cryptocurrencies, but they also come with a number of risks. If you are considering trading Gemini contracts, it is important to understand the risks involved and to trade carefully.
